            Abstract
            In the ongoing debate two
contrasting positions have emerged
among those who advocate a move
towards affirmative action in the
changed context, viz. "equal 
opportunity" or extension of job
reservations to the private sector
 and diversity through supplier/
dealership in the field of business
and industry for dalits by both the 
government and the private sector. 
This paper focuses on the bold,
innovative experiment-surprisingly 
ignored by scholars-the policy of
 supplier diversity(SD) 
attempted by the Digvijay Singh
government in Madhya Pradesh
(MP) in 2002-03.
